Canvas supports different types of integrations with external resources using IMS LTI standards<\/a>. These third-party tools can provide an enhanced user experience by allowing instructors to link to appropriate information for the students, such as publisher content, research resources, simulations, assignments, etc. There are also tools to help faculty build content, collaboration, and more.<\/p>\n\n\n\n

Adding External Tools to Your Course<\/h4>\n\n\n\n
Assignments – External Tool<\/h5>\n\n\n\n

Can be used for graded items.<\/em><\/p>\n\n\n\n

    \n
  • Select the Assignments <\/strong>link in the course menu.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
  • Select the +Assignment<\/strong> button to add a new assignment.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
  • In the Submission-Type<\/strong> drop-down field, select External Tool<\/strong>.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
  • Click the Find <\/strong>button.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
  • Choose the external tool link from the list. <\/li>\n\n\n\n
  • You may need to sign in to the third-party tool at this point to select your content.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
  • Depending on the tool, you may want to select the Load in a new tab<\/strong> checkbox.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
  • Complete the additional assignment fields, click Save <\/strong>or Save & Publish<\/strong>.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n

    Course Assignments Menu<\/h5>\n\n\n\n

    Can be used for graded items.<\/em><\/p>\n\n\n\n

      \n
    • Select the Assignments <\/strong>link in the course menu.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
    • Select the three-dot icon<\/strong> to the right of the +Assignment<\/em> button.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
    • Select the external learning tool from the list.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
    • You may need to sign in to the third-party tool at this point to select your content.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n

      Course Navigation<\/h5>\n\n\n\n

      Can be used for non-graded items.<\/em><\/p>\n\n\n\n

        \n
      • Select the Settings <\/strong>link on the course menu.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
      • Choose the Navigation <\/strong>tab.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
      • Scroll to the bottom to view the items that are currently hidden. <\/li>\n\n\n\n
      • Drag and drop<\/strong> the navigation item you would like to add to your menu to the top list. <\/li>\n\n\n\n
      • Click Save<\/strong>.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n

        Modules – Add External Tool<\/h5>\n\n\n\n

        Can be used for non-graded items.<\/em><\/p>\n\n\n\n

          \n
        • Select the Modules <\/strong>link in the course menu.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
        • Either add a new module, or you can add the link to an existing module.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
        • Click the + <\/strong>icon at the top right of the module title.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
        • Select External Tool<\/strong> from the drop-down list.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
        • Choose the external tool link from the list.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
        • You can edit the name of the link the students will see in the Page Name<\/strong> field.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
        • Depending on the tool, you may want to select the Load in a new tab<\/strong> checkbox.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
        • Click Add Item<\/strong><\/li>\n\n\n\n
        • Don’t forget to publish <\/strong>the item you added.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n

          Rich Content Editor – Add App<\/h5>\n\n\n\n

          Can be used for non-graded items.<\/em><\/p>\n\n\n\n

          The Rich Content Editor (RCE) is an online editing tool for creating content. It allows you to create content that is formatted and can contain hyperlinks, images, media, formulas, tables, and more. It can be used in the following tools: announcements, assignments, discussions, quizzes, pages, and syllabus.<\/p>\n\n\n\n

            \n
          • When in a tool that uses the RCE, place your cursor in the editing box.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
          • Select the Apps <\/strong>icon (looks like a plug)<\/li>\n\n\n\n
          • If you do not see the option in the initial expanded list, select the View All<\/strong> option to see all the available tools.<\/li>\n\n\n\n
          • Select the tool to integrate; the functionality will vary in terms of how you add the content to your course.<\/li>\n<\/ul>\n\n\n\n
